Product Description
Size and Material: The valve is a 1/2" (DN15) miniature valve. The use of UPVC (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ride) material provides excellent corrosion - resistance. UPVC is known for its ability to withstand a wide range of chemicals and harsh environments, making it suitable for various applications where corrosion is a concern.
Double Union Design: The double union feature allows for easy installation and removal of the valve from the piping system. This design simplifies maintenance and repair processes. For example, if the valve needs to be replaced or serviced, the unions can be quickly disconnected without having to cut or modify the entire piping system.
4 - way Adjustable Ball Valve: The 4 - way design means that the valve can control the flow of fluid in multiple directions. The ball valve mechanism provides a reliable shut - off and precise flow control. The ball inside the valve has a hole or port through which the fluid passes, and by rotating the ball, the flow path can be adjusted. The analog adjustment allows for fine - tuning of the flow rate, enabling users to set the desired flow according to their specific requirements.
Components and Working Principle
Valve Body: The UPVC valve body houses the ball and other internal components. It is designed to provide a leak - proof enclosure for the fluid. The smooth interior surface of the body helps to reduce friction and pressure losses as the fluid passes through.
Ball and Seats: The ball is usually made of a durable material such as stainless steel or a high - quality plastic. The seats, which the ball seals against when in the closed position, are also designed to provide a tight seal. The sealing material is often a flexible elastomer that can conform to the shape of the ball and prevent leakage.
Handle and Adjustment Mechanism: The handle is attached to the ball through a shaft. When the handle is turned, it rotates the ball, changing the position of the flow port. The analog adjustment aspect means that the handle can be set to different positions between fully open and fully closed, allowing for a continuous range of flow rates. For example, a small rotation of the handle can result in a slight increase or decrease in the flow of fluid through the valve.
Applications
Laboratory Equipment: In scientific laboratories, this valve is used in fluid handling systems. It can control the flow of various chemicals, solvents, or reagents. For example, in a chromatography setup, the valve can be used to adjust the flow of the mobile phase through the columns precisely.
Small - scale Industrial Processes: In small - scale manufacturing or processing plants, it can be used to control the flow of raw materials or intermediate products. For instance, in a small - scale food or beverage processing plant, it can regulate the flow of ingredients such as syrups or flavorings.
Irrigation and Gardening: In small - scale irrigation systems, such as for potted plants or small gardens, the valve can be used to control the water flow. The 4 - way design can be useful for splitting the water flow into different directions for multiple plants or sections of a garden.

Installation and Maintenance Considerations
Installation: When installing the valve, it's important to ensure that the piping is properly aligned with the valve ports. The double union connections should be tightened securely but not over - tightened to avoid damaging the valve or the piping. The valve should be installed in a position that allows for easy access to the handle for adjustment.
Maintenance: Regular maintenance includes checking the seals for signs of wear or leakage. The ball and the interior of the valve body can be cleaned periodically to remove any debris or buildup that could affect the valve's performance. If the handle becomes loose or difficult to turn, the adjustment mechanism may need to be tightened or lubricated.
